Schooling can be a tumultuous time for children and adolescents as they develop as individuals while growing their intellect, social skills, and peer interactions. Children and adolescents may run into various problems in school, including learning disabilities, bullying, anxiety, depression, unhealthy relationships, drugs, and alcohol. When parents feel their child is struggling, they may choose to have them engage in counseling.

Available Treatment Options

Counseling interventions for school issues vary. Therapists work with children, parents, and other health professionals to determine an individual treatment plan. The plan may also include speech-language therapy or skills training for cognitive disabilities or neurodiversity, substance use treatment for drug and alcohol problems, or cognitive and behavioral interventions for anxiety, depression, or peer issues.
